//
// SliceExecution.hpp
// MNN
//
// Created by MNN on 2019/01/31.
// Copyright © 2018, Alibaba Group Holding Limited
//
#ifndef SliceExecution_hpp
#define SliceExecution_hpp
#include "CommonExecution.hpp"
namespace MNN {
namespace OpenCL {
class SliceExecution : public CommonExecution {
public:
SliceExecution(const std::vector<Tensor *> &inputs, int axis, Backend *backend) : CommonExecution(backend) {
mAxis = axis;
if (inputs[0]->getDimensionType() == Tensor::TENSORFLOW) {
int axisMap[] = {0, 3, 1, 2};
mAxis = axisMap[axis];
}
}
virtual ~SliceExecution() = default;
virtual ErrorCode onResize(const std::vector<Tensor *> &inputs, const std::vector<Tensor *> &outputs) override;
private:
int mAxis;
};
class SliceBufferExecution : public CommonExecution {
public:
SliceBufferExecution(const std::vector<Tensor *> &inputs, int axis, Backend *backend) : CommonExecution(backend) {
mAxis = axis;
if (inputs[0]->getDimensionType() == Tensor::TENSORFLOW) {
int axisMap[] = {0, 3, 1, 2};
mAxis = axisMap[axis];
}
}
virtual ErrorCode onResize(const std::vector<Tensor *> &inputs, const std::vector<Tensor *> &outputs) override;
private:
cl::Buffer *mTempInput;
int mAxis;
};
} // namespace OpenCL
} // namespace MNN
#endif /* SliceExecution_hpp */
